*Research Interests:* labor, education, inequality, mobility, social policy

**Jessica Urzúa** is a PhD student in Sociology and Social Policy. She is interested in studying how power and social structure in labor markets affect economic inequality, and how social policies may exacerbate or mitigate this inequality.

She received an AB in Social Anthropology from Harvard College and an MA in Economics from Columbia University.
